I think the peace movement were more pacifists. Just a group of Yeerks that refused to take involuntary hosts. If there were no voluntaries, they would just stay in the pool, which is why a lot of the members didn't have hosts.

I don't think they fought the Empire. They were just host sympathisers who had more respect for other sentient beings than other Yeerks.

I think more could have been done with them, especially towards the end when everything was coming out in the open more. However, KA just kind of left them out for the most part. Like the auxilaries, not a whole lot was really done with them. I believe that, given enough effort, the YPM and auxilaries could have contributed more to a better ending, than the tragic cliffhanger that was given us.

They don't take away their free will...they just use the human's body to express their own will, dominant over the human's.  Technicalities  ::)  But yes it's not right to take over someone's body to make your own life more pleasant, it's just that the Yeerks are born and raised thinking it's what they were born to do, so why wouldn't it be right?

There is evidence that when Yeerks realize their hosts are more than just organic shells that exist for their use and are to be dominated over, they don't like it.  They're just as horrified as any human in that kind of situation would be.  It's in #19, #28, the Taylor books, Visser, the final arc, the Peace Movement...some Yeerks just want a better way, but they don't get one until the option to become a nothlit comes around.  Their whole species shouldn't be written off just because of a corrupt mentality, a corrupt government.
